Full Day Wasini Dolphine Tour

Wasini Island - You will be picked from your hotel after breakfast and checking-out at around 7.45 am and drive to Wasini Island. Arrive at Shimoni Jet where you will board an Arabic dhow and sail for one hour searching for dolphins. Sail to Kisite Marine National Park where you will snorkel and swim.
Kisite Marine national park is the second most famous marine park in the world after the Australian Marine Park. It covers an area of 30km2. Animals seen here include turtles, marine tortoise, coral reefs and different types of marine fishes.
You will have your lunch at the island which is mainly sea food and Swahili dishes.(If you don’t take sea food, other meals can be arranged for you) After lunch, you will sail along the mangrove swamps and then visit the Wasini Island where you will learn more about the Swahili people and the Arabs history.
You will then sail to the Shimoni Slave Caves. This is where slaves were “stored” before being shipped off to Arabia in the early 18th century. This is where In the 10th century, Arabs were slave traders and they used to inter marry with the Bantus at the coast and there we had the Swahili people. After the end of the slave trade in the 17th century, many Africans settled here and so don’t miss the opportunity to learn about the Swahili people.
Arrive at the jet at around 4.00 pm thereafter drive back to your hotel/airport/train station
